Roast pork cutlets with creamy mustard sauce
0 Likes
Prep Time:
10 minutes
Cook Time:
40 minutes
Total Time:
50 minutes
Pork cutlets with creamy mustard sauce that'll have you licking your plate clean!
Ingredients:
  • 800g Desiree potatoes, unpeeled, cut into wedges
  • 2 red capsicum, deseeded, thickly sliced
  • 73.13 gm wholegrain mustard
  • 18.20 gm olive oil
  • 84.15 gm chicken style liquid stock
  • 4 (250g each) rindless pork loin cutlets
  • 126.25 gm thickened cream
  • 62.50 ml flat-leaf parsley leaves, chopped
  • Salt, to season
Instructions:
  • Preheat your oven to 200°C. Place the potatoes and capsicum in a large roasting pan, then mix mustard, oil, stock, salt, and pepper in a jug. Pour the mixture over the vegetables and toss to combine.
  • Lay the pork cutlets over the colorful medley of vegetables. Season generously with salt and pepper. Roast in the oven for 30 minutes or until the pork is perfectly cooked. Transfer the pork to a plate, cover with foil, and let it rest for 10 minutes before serving.
  • Add the cream and parsley to the vegetables in the pan, stirring to combine. Return to the oven for 10 minutes or until heated through.
  • Divide vegetables and pork among plates. Top with luscious creamy mustard sauce. Enjoy!
